In contemporary mining operations, rubber-tyred mining vehicles have emerged as essential assets that reconcile heavy-duty performance with versatile maneuverability across diverse terrains. Characterized by robust design and advanced suspension systems, these vehicles facilitate efficient material handling and excavation tasks in both open-pit and confined underground environments. Beyond mere transportation, they serve as mobile platforms capable of integrating cutting-edge technologies such as onboard diagnostics and telematics modules, enabling real-time monitoring of performance metrics and proactive maintenance scheduling.

Furthermore, the adoption of these vehicles has been instrumental in driving cost efficiencies by reducing cycle times and optimizing fuel consumption patterns. Their ability to traverse irregular surfaces and steep gradients minimizes the need for extensive terrain preparation, thereby accelerating project timelines while mitigating environmental disturbances. Manufacturers have refined models to accommodate a range of operational demands, from high-capacity haul trucks suited for large-scale excavation to nimble loaders engineered for precision material placement.

As sustainability imperatives gain prominence, rubber-tyred mining vehicles are increasingly evaluated on their emission profiles and lifecycle impacts. Electric and hybrid propulsion systems are being integrated to curtail greenhouse gas output, and advanced materials are deployed to extend component longevity. Consequently, these vehicles not only uphold productivity benchmarks but also align with broader ecological objectives, positioning them as pivotal enablers of responsible resource extraction in a rapidly evolving industry landscape.

Examining paradigm-shifting developments reshaping the landscape of rubber-tyred mining vehicle design technology and operational deployment

The landscape of rubber-tyred mining vehicle design and operational deployment is undergoing transformative shifts driven by rapid technological advancements and evolving industry priorities. Automation has moved beyond pilot programs to the shop floor, with autonomous haulage systems reducing human error, enhancing safety, and optimizing round-trip times across large-scale operations. Concurrently, digital platforms integrate data from sensors, telematics, and fleet management software, creating unified ecosystems that support predictive maintenance schedules and dynamic asset allocation.

Moreover, the propulsion segment is witnessing a decisive shift toward alternative energy sources. Electric drivetrains are no longer theoretical; they are being piloted in environments where emission controls are stringent. Hybrid configurations bridge the gap for sites requiring continuous high power, combining diesel engines with battery storage to smooth load profiles and reduce peak fuel consumption. Materials engineering also plays a key role, as manufacturers explore lightweight composites and modular chassis designs to improve energy efficiency and facilitate rapid component swaps.

Looking ahead, the convergence of 5G connectivity and edge computing will enable real-time analytics that drive immediate operational adjustments. Artificial intelligence algorithms are being trained to identify wear-patterns and performance anomalies, while remote operation centers offer centralized control over dispersed sites. Together, these paradigm-shifting developments promise to redefine productivity thresholds, safety standards, and environmental stewardship in the rubber-tyred mining vehicle sector.

Assessing how evolving United States tariff measures in 2025 are influencing global supply chains and cost structures for rubber-tyred mining equipment

The implementation of new United States tariff measures in 2025 is reshaping cost structures and supply chain strategies for stakeholders in the rubber-tyred mining vehicle sector. Heightened duties on critical components such as advanced steel alloys and specialized electronic modules have prompted original equipment manufacturers to reconsider sourcing strategies. As a result, some have relocated assembly operations closer to domestic fabrication facilities, while others have diversified their vendor base to include suppliers from tariff-exempt countries.

Consequently, production timelines have experienced recalibrations, as lead times for imported components extend and inventory buffers grow. This dynamic has led to a resurgence of localized manufacturing initiatives, particularly in regions with established steel production capabilities. At the same time, service providers and aftermarket specialists are adjusting maintenance contracts to account for potential price fluctuations and material shortages. The ripple effects extend downstream, influencing leasing agreements, operational budgets, and lifecycle cost analyses at the mine site level.

To navigate these complexities, industry participants are engaging in collaborative planning forums and bilateral discussions with trade authorities. They are exploring engineering solutions that reduce reliance on tariff-sensitive materials, such as substituting alternative alloys or reengineering electronic architectures. Through these adaptive strategies, the sector is mitigating near-term cost pressures while laying the groundwork for more resilient, regionally diversified supply networks.

Delving into nuanced insights across application, vehicle type, propulsion and payload capacity to uncover strategic market segmentation drivers

Strategic segmentation analysis reveals distinct performance imperatives across application environments, vehicle classifications, propulsion systems, and payload capacities. In surface mining, equipment must endure high abrasion and heavy material flows, necessitating reinforced chassis structures and high‐capacity hydraulic systems. By contrast, underground tunnels demand compact profiles and enhanced maneuverability to navigate confined spaces while maintaining operator visibility and safety.

Vehicle type segmentation underscores the varied roles within a fleet. Dozers and graders excel at site preparation and haul road maintenance, requiring precisely calibrated traction controls. Drilling rigs demand stability and vibration dampening to achieve consistent borehole integrity, while haul trucks prioritize high load cycles and robust braking systems. Loaders and scrapers serve as workhorses for material transfer and excavation, balancing bucket geometry with pivot articulation for optimal cycle efficiency.

Propulsion choices reflect differing operational priorities. Diesel remains the workhorse for its energy density and refueling infrastructure, yet electric drivetrains offer zero-emission operation in environmentally sensitive zones. Hybrid architectures merge both worlds, delivering peak power on demand and regenerative braking benefits. Payload capacity further refines these configurations: heavy payload platforms facilitate bulk ore transport in mega mines, medium variants support mid-tier projects with moderate haul distances, and light vehicles enable rapid mobilization during exploration and development phases.

Mapping regional dynamics across Americas, Europe Middle East Africa and Asia-Pacific to highlight growth catalysts and infrastructure demands

Regional dynamics exert a profound influence on the deployment and performance optimization of rubber-tyred mining vehicles. In the Americas, long-standing mining operations in North and South America benefit from well-established infrastructure and service networks, yet they face heightened environmental regulations that are accelerating the adoption of low-emission technologies. As a result, fleet upgrades and electrification pilots are becoming commonplace in jurisdictions with stringent air quality standards.

Europe, the Middle East, and Africa present a multifaceted tableau of demand drivers. European mining enterprises leverage automation to offset labor constraints and meet ambitious decarbonization targets, while Middle Eastern markets invest heavily in extraction technologies to support rapid energy diversification. In sub-Saharan Africa, burgeoning exploration ventures are prompting fleet expansions, but logistical challenges and power supply limitations necessitate robust, low-maintenance designs.

Across Asia-Pacific, resource-rich nations are balancing aggressive growth plans with environmental stewardship requirements. Government incentives for electric vehicle adoption in Australia and China are spurring investment in battery-driven fleets, while Southeast Asian projects often rely on hybrid solutions to navigate unreliable fuel and power infrastructures. This regional mosaic underscores the importance of tailored strategies that align technical specifications with local regulatory and operational contexts.
